Wood cladding services involve installing, repairing, or replacing exterior or interior wall coverings made from natural wood materials. This type of service enhances the appearance of a property while providing an additional layer of protection against weather elements. Professionals in this field work with a variety of wood types and styles, ensuring that the cladding complements the property's architecture and meets specific durability needs. Whether it's adding a fresh look to a home’s facade or upgrading interior walls, skilled contractors can help achieve a natural, warm aesthetic that lasts for years.

One common reason homeowners seek wood cladding services is to address issues related to weather damage or aging exterior walls. Over time, exposure to rain, snow, and sun can cause wood to warp, rot, or develop mold, compromising both the appearance and structural integrity of a property. Cladding can serve as a protective barrier, shielding the underlying wall surfaces from moisture and other environmental stresses. Additionally, replacing or repairing damaged wood panels can prevent further deterioration, helping maintain the property's value and curb appeal.

The overview below groups typical Wood Cladding Service proj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Crossville, TN.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or wood cladding repairs in Crossville range from $250 to $600, covering tasks like patching or replacing small sections. Many routine jobs fall within this range, depending on the extent of the damage and material costs.

Partial Replacement - For replacing larger sections of wood cladding, local contractors often charge between $1,200 and $3,000. Projects of this size are common for homeowners updating worn or damaged areas on a single wall or section.

Full Cladding Replacement - Complete removal and replacement of wood cladding on a standard-sized home can typically cost between $5,000 and $12,000. Larger or more complex projects may push beyond this range, but most fall within these typical estimates.

Custom or Large-Scale Projects - Extensive or intricate wood cladding installations, such as on multi-story buildings or custom designs, can range from $15,000 to $30,000 or more. These projects are less common but represent the higher end of the cost spectrum for specialized work.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is wood cladding used for on buildings? Wood cladding is applied to exterior walls to enhance appearance, provide insulation, and protect structures from weather elements.

Are there different types of wood suitable for cladding? Yes, various woods such as cedar, pine, and redwood are commonly used for cladding, each offering different aesthetic and durability qualities.

How do local contractors prepare surfaces for wood cladding installation? They typically assess the existing wall conditions, ensure proper framing, and apply suitable weather-resistant barriers before installing the cladding.

Can wood cladding be customized to match architectural styles? Absolutely, local service providers can recommend and install a range of styles, finishes, and patterns to complement the building’s design.

What maintenance is required for wood cladding? Regular inspections, cleaning, and occasional sealing or staining help preserve the appearance and longevity of wood cladding installed by local contractors.
